Cookies

If you leave a comment on our website, you will be able to choose to save your name, e-mail address, and website address in cookies, so that when you write further comments, the above information will already be conveniently filled in. These cookies expire after one year.

If you visit the login page, we will create a temporary cookie to check whether your browser accepts cookies. This cookie does not contain any personal data and will be deleted when you close your browser.

When you log in, we also create several cookies that are necessary to store your login information and selected screen options. Login cookies expire after two days, and screen options after one year. If you select the „Remember me” option, your login will expire after two weeks. If you log out of your account, the login cookies will be deleted.

If you edit or publish an article, an additional cookie will be saved in your browser. This cookie contains no personal data and simply indicates the ID of the article you have just edited. It expires after one day.

Woocommerce

When you browse our website, we will collect the following information:

  • Products you've viewed: we'll use this information to show you recently viewed products, for example.
  • Location, IP address, and browser: we will use this information to estimate taxes and shipping costs.
  • Shipping address: we will ask you to enter your address so that we can, for example, estimate the shipping costs before you place your order and send your order!

We will also use cookies to track the contents of your shopping basket whilst you browse our website.

When you shop at our store, we will ask you to provide information including your name, payment and shipping addresses, e-mail address, telephone number, payment or card details, and optional account details: username and password. We will use this information for the following purposes:

  • Sending information about your account and orders
  • Responding to your enquiries, including returns and complaints
  • Payment processing and fraud prevention
  • Creating an account in our shop
  • Compliance with legal obligations, e.g. calculating taxes
  • Improving the shop's offer
  • Sending marketing information, if you agree to receive it

If you create an account, we will store your name, address, e-mail address and telephone number, which will be used when placing subsequent orders.

In general, information is retained for as long as we need it for the purposes for which we collect and use it, and we are not legally required to retain it any longer. For example, we retain order information for 5 years for tax and accounting purposes. This includes your name, e-mail address, and addresses.
